No matter whether you're building a brand-new ADU, converting a garage to an ADU, or developing an ADU-like area, it's imperative that you secure a city license for this job. In Los Angeles and Southern California, there are presently a lots of ADUs and garage conversions that were finished illegally and without licenses, restricting the potential of these properties.
It's prohibited, and if you get captured, the structure division will certainly make you get rid of all the improvements, costing you thousands of bucks. Second, you can not lawfully lease this area to a renter; and if you do, it might be extremely hard to evict them if you needed to.

The idea of a pre-fab ADU has actually just recently gained ground and there are currently great deals of firms that are supplying to 'construct' a pre-fab ADU on your building. Several of these business are really ADU producers while others are just 'sales organizations' that are offering to offer you an ADU built by a distinctive maker.
The firm's system needs to be authorized in your city due to the fact that or else you wont be able to get a city authorization. Additionally, A pre-fab ADU requires to be delivered and perhaps craned in to your backyard, which will include in prices. And perhaps the biggest problem with a pre-fab ADU is that its far from a total real estate unit.

Do a specialist license lookup online. In The golden state, you should navigate to . Right here, you can verify the company you're considering has an active license, check business proprietor names, see if they have any offenses on their license, and establish the length of time the business has actually been certified.
Call a minimum of 3 recommendations and have a look at photos of their previous job. If you have the opportunity to go to among the ADU contractor's past tasks and see the construction face to face, even far better!
